The beetles that can fly have one pair of wings called alae. These are softer wings that are covered by a hardened outer pair of wings, known as the elytra. The outer wings serve as protection for the softer wings used for flight. Some common beetles that can fly are carpet beetles, flour beetles, drugstore beetles, cigarette ... Fungus gnats are commonly found in potting soil, damp places, or other sources of organic composition. Even though they are a nuisance and get in your face, fungus gnats don’t bite or sting. And if they infest houseplant soil, they won’t do any lasting damage to plants.

Bees typically will only sting if their hive is threatened or when they’re stepped on. Bee stings can lead to pain, swelling, and hives. Honeybee stingers are barbed on the end. After the stinger enters the skin and injects venom, it stays behind. 3 Removing the stinger is the first thing you need to do after you get stung.
